Step-by-Step Installation

  1. Choose Installation Location: Select a location with proper ventilation and access to electrical outlet. Ensure minimum clearance requirements are met.
  2. Prepare the Space: Measure and mark the installation area according to specifications. Ensure the surface is level and stable.
  3. Electrical Connection: Connect to a properly grounded 120V, 60Hz, 15A dedicated outlet. Do not use an extension cord.
  4. Mounting Preparation: Install mounting bracket if required for over-the-range models. Follow template provided.
  5. Position Microwave: Carefully lift and position the microwave in the designated space. Have assistant help with heavy units.
  6. Secure Installation: Fasten microwave securely using provided hardware. Ensure all screws are tightened properly.
  7. Test Operation: Test all functions including turntable, lights, and ventilation fan to ensure proper operation.
Warning: All installations must be performed by a qualified installer to ensure proper operation and maintain warranty coverage.

Troubleshooting

Problem Possible Cause Solution
Microwave won't start Door not closed properly, power issue Ensure door is latched completely, check power supply and outlet
Uneven cooking Turntable not rotating, improper placement Check turntable operation, center food on turntable
Sparkling or arcing Metal objects inside, damaged waveguide cover Remove all metal objects, inspect and replace waveguide cover if damaged
Loud noises during operation Turntable obstruction, faulty stirrer motor Check for obstructions, contact service if noise persists
Display not working Power surge, control board issue Reset circuit breaker, unplug for 5 minutes then restart
Poor ventilation Clogged filters, improper vent setting Clean or replace filters, check vent configuration setting

Error Codes

  • F1: Control board communication error - Reset power
  • F2: Temperature sensor failure - Contact service
  • F3: Door switch error - Check door alignment and switches
  • F4: Magnetron temperature error - Allow to cool, check ventilation
  • F5: Keypad error - Clean control panel, check for moisture
  • F9: Memory error - Reset to factory settings
